The Army Recreation Machine Program (ARMP) operates under the Installation Management Command (IMCOM) DFMWR U.S Army in support of all the branches of military personnel/civilians assigned, as well as family members and authorized guests. Better known as ARMP, our organization is dedicated to providing support to America's service personnel throughout the world. With sites in nine (9) countries, we truly are Serving MWR Worldwide.
